Why ssh_list_credentials needs a policy

This tool retrieves and queries stored SSH credentials without modifying, deleting, or executing operations. It is fundamentally a Read operation. However, severity is elevated to 'medium' rather than 'low' because exposing the list of saved credentials could enable an attacker to identify which systems and accounts are available for compromise, facilitating subsequent lateral movement or targeted attacks.

From the tool's definition Tool name 'ssh_list_credentials' and description 'List all saved SSH credentials' indicates retrieval of stored credential information with no modification or execution.

Can I rate-limit ssh_list_credentials? +

Yes. Add a rate_limit block to the ssh_list_credentials rule in your PolicyLayer policy. For example, setting max: 10 and window: 60 limits the tool to 10 calls per minute. Rate limits are tracked per agent session and reset automatically.

How do I block ssh_list_credentials completely? +

Set action: deny in the PolicyLayer policy for ssh_list_credentials. The AI agent will receive a policy violation error and cannot call the tool. You can also include a reason field to explain why the tool is blocked.
